
Basic Concept of the Right Rear Armrest
The right rear armrest generally refers to a component installed on the right rear side of various means of transportation (such as cars, buses, trains, etc.) and furniture (such as sofas, chairs), which is used for users to hold or lean on. Taking cars as an example, the right rear armrest is usually set on the rear door or the rear seat to provide support and a comfortable experience for rear passengers. On buses, it may be a grip on a column or an armrest next to a seat, helping passengers maintain their balance during the vehicle's movement and preventing them from falling.
Design Principle of the Right Rear Armrest
From the perspective of ergonomics, the design of the right rear armrest needs to fully consider factors such as the user's height, arm length, and grasping habits. For example, the height of the rear armrest in a car is generally determined according to the height at which the average adult's arm is naturally placed in a sitting position, usually between 60 - 70 centimeters.This allows passengers to easily rest their arms on the armrest during the ride and reduce fatigue.

The choice of its material is also crucial, and common ones include plastic, metal, leather, etc. Plastic armrests have low cost and are easy to be processed into various shapes; metal armrests have high strength and good durability; leather armrests can enhance the overall texture and comfort. In terms of structural design, the connection stability between the armrest and the installation part should also be considered to ensure that it will not fall off or be damaged when subjected to a certain external force.


Development Trend of the Right Rear Armrest
With the continuous progress of science and technology and people's increasing requirements for the quality of life, the right rear armrest is also constantly innovating and developing. In terms of intelligence, the right rear armrest of future cars may integrate more functions, such as temperature regulation, which can provide passengers with a warm armrest in cold winters and keep cool in hot summers. It may also have a built-in wireless charging module to facilitate passengers to charge electronic devices at any time. In terms of design style, more attention will be paid to the coordination with the overall interior or exterior, and more fashionable and personalized shapes will be adopted to meet the aesthetic needs of different consumers. At the same time, driven by the concept of environmental protection, the material of the armrest will also develop in a more environmentally friendly and recyclable direction.
